Description
A whole new kind of movie tie-in–the first in a series–goes behind the scenes and deeper into the issues and ideas raised by a provocative documentary on the contemporary way of eating
About Author
Karl Weber is a writer and editor based in New York. He collaborated with Muhammad Yunus on his bestseller Creating a World Without Poverty, edited The Best of I. F. Stone, and, with Andrew W. Savitz, co-authored The Triple Bottom Line: How Today's Best-Run Companies Are Achieving Economic, Social, and Environmental Success- And How You Can Too.
